The integration of artificial intelligence (AI) and machine learning (ML) in the space industry has the potential to greatly enhance satellite operations, space exploration, and space situational awareness, among others.

This report explores the impact of AI/ML on various aspects of the space industry, including satellite network management, satellite health management, attitude and orbit control system (AOCS), and space weather monitoring.

Additionally, the report covers AI/ML techniques and the challenges of implementing AI/ML techniques on satellites, such as processing power and environmental constraints. As the space industry expands, especially with the advent of low earth orbit (LEO) satellite constellations, AI/ML technologies can help manage complex satellite networks.

AI/ML applications ensure high quality of service and low latency by enabling efficient routing procedures that consider multiple attributes.

In addition, the increased autonomy provided by AI/ML reduces dependence on ground station availability, thus streamlining satellite network management and optimizing resource utilization. AI/ML technologies are also promising in the area of ​​satellite health management, minimizing reliance on ground operators. More accurate failure prediction.

The ability to efficiently analyze extensive data sets and provide real-time failure predictions will enable the implementation of timely mitigation measures and the potential extension of satellite component lifecycles.

While AI/ML technology is still in its early stages of development, it is poised to significantly improve the safety and success of space missions through enhanced satellite health management. Finally, AI/ML applications in AOCS and space weather monitoring offer significant advantages over traditional methods.

AI-based star identification enables robust, rapid and accurate attitude determination, and AI-enhanced space weather monitoring facilitates comprehensive data collection and rapid information dissemination.

As the space industry continues to evolve, AI/ML technologies will play an increasingly important role in addressing the growing complexity and challenges associated with space operations, exploration, and security.
